Product Features

Allen Bradley 1756-IA16 supports hot-swapping of modules and RTBs while the system is powered on, without interrupting other control processes.

Allen Bradley 1756-IA16 does not require controller polling, modules actively send data when there is a state change (COS) or at a periodic interval (RPI), improving communication efficiency.

Allen Bradley 1756-IA16 adds timestamps to input data changes using a 64-bit system clock, facilitating event tracing.

Allen Bradley 1756-IA16 reports faults via status indicator lights (OK, FLT) and software, including communication interruptions and hardware failures.

Allen Bradley 1756-IA16 supports Compatible Modules, Exact Match, or Disable Keying to prevent incorrect device installation.

Allen Bradley 1756-IA16 configures parameters via RSLogix 5000 software, eliminating the need for hardware jumpers. It supports 16 independent inputs, accommodating multi-device detection requirements.  


Product Working Principle

The AC signal at the site is input through the RTB interface module, filtered to remove interference, and then converted into a digital signal.  

Allen Bradley 1756-IA16 can transmit data to the controller via the backplane based on the set RPI cycle or COS event.  

Allen Bradley 1756-IA16 can send data to the remote controller via the EtherNet/IP or ControlNet network at the RPI frequency. Network latency is affected by the RPI and network load.

Allen Bradley 1756-IA16 acts as a “producer” to actively send data, while the controller acts as a “consumer” to receive it, eliminating the need for polling and reducing system overhead.


Product Parameter

The following detail is for Allen Bradley 1756-IA16.

Input Voltage Range: 74-132V AC

Number of Input Points: 16 points (non-isolated)

Input Filter Time: 1ms, 2ms (configurable via software)

Communication Protocol: Producer/Consumer model

RPI Range: 200μs - 750ms

Operating Temperature: 0-60°C (standard industrial environment)

Isolation Method: Internal electrical isolation between system side and field side

Status Indicators: OK (green, communication status), I/O (yellow, input status)
